We seek one experienced member for our team, one Computer Scientist or Engineer, with background in European and/or National ICT RTD projects, to contribute to the research and development activities of the COLOURS - Collaborative On-cloud Lab for the conservation and digital restoration of ColOUred heritage collectionS project (Grant Agreement number: 101233413), funded under HORIZON-CL2-2024-HERITAGE-ECCCH-01-05.Preserving Europe’s cultural heritage requires advanced digital tools that enable seamless collaboration among curators, conservators, and scientists. These tools must preserve primary data referenced to digital representations and twins and maintain documentation of analysis and reasoning processes. They must also preserve “raw” primary data to ensure accuracy and integrity and support future analysis techniques as the methods evolve. Colour, a key element of cultural heritage, is critical to understanding the historical and artistic significance of artefacts. However, its preservation faces challenges such as fading, alteration or loss. Events like the Notre Dame fire highlight the need for adaptive collaborative environments, while public reaction to the Sistine Chapel restoration highlights the importance of tools that predict and communicate restoration results. Building on 2 years of research and development conducted under PERCEIVE, the project aims to make a major contribution to the digital transition of cultural heritage conservation and restoration by developing integrated colour analysis and restoration tools tailored to diverse artefacts, including polychrome sculptures, paintings, textiles, historic films and photographs. These tools, fully interoperable with the European Collaborative Cloud for Cultural Heritage, will provide high-precision analysis, simulate restoration results with perceptual accuracy, and support interdisciplinary collaboration through hybrid spaces that merge virtual and physical environments. These spaces will enable real-time interaction with the digital twins , fostering inclusive decision-making among conservators, curators, and scientists, while ensuring accessibility for remote participants. In addition, the project seeks to enhance public engagement by leveraging mixed reality technologies and digital storytelling to showcase restored colours and convey the authenticity of artefacts, promoting a deeper appreciation of CH.

The candidate will participate in the R&D activities of FORTH in the context of the EuroHPC JU-funded project NET4EXA. The NET4EXA project aims to create an advanced interconnect, which will scale to hundreds of thousands of computing nodes and will support modern HPC systems that are designed for massive AI tasks, such as the training of Large Language Models. The project “Development of Unmanned Semi-fixed Sea Platforms for Maritime Surveillance” (USSPS) will develop the backbone of an advanced C5ISTAR federated system of systems. USSPS will integrate legacy assets and systems with innovative solutions, aiming to improve maritime surveillance capabilities, reduce high value asset utilization and mission related costs, and provide cross-domain persistent and permanent maritime situational awareness. The project will develop an unmanned highly autonomous, energy efficient and miniaturized oil rig technology-based platform capable to integrate a wide range of air, surface and underwater sensors. The platforms will enable deployment in any geographical region, including all types of sea-beds and deep-sea regions, and operation under adverse environmental conditions.
